moby
noun
1
(slang) A mobile phone.
"He left his moby charging on the kitchen counter."
How to Use Moby
Learner’s notesIn plain EnglishInformal slang for a mobile phone, shortened from "mobile."
When to use it
Informal British slang; not used in writing or formal speech.
